Re: Nascar rantIn my humble opinion bump drafting has gotten way out of hand. Back in the good old days if a teammate pushed you around the track it would have been called intentional contact and the pusher would have ended up with a black flag and sitting on pit row.
It used to be that aggressive drivers bumped the car in fornt of them to let them know they were there and to get out of the way, not to push them around the track and help them win. Thats one of the reasons Dale Sr. was called the intimidator. I read an article with some quotes from Richard Petty and he basically said that bump drafting is for woosies and that it allows teams with a lot of money and a lot of cars to dominate.
